Responsibilities

Our successful and collaborative team are looking for a talented Legal Executive Assistant to join our Sydney Financial Services & Funds team on a full-time basis. The purpose of this role is to provide high quality support to a team.

Your responsibilities will include:

  • Developing productive working relationships with key contacts internally;
  • Electronic and hard copy document and file management;
  • Diary management and organisation of fee earners;
  • Document production including use of precedents and new documents;
  • Organising and coordinating meetings;
  • Monitoring emails and taking telephone calls;
  • Organising interstate travel;
  • Drafting correspondence, document preparation and amendments;
  • Reconciliation of corporate AMEX expenses through Concur;
  • CPD co-ordination;
  • High volume file management including file opening and closing, electronic and physical filing; Conducting the billing cycle, including end of month billing, time recording and reporting using Elite;
  • Management of client billing protocols;
  • Other adhoc duties as required.
